i'm designing a tunable white LED Flashlight for film sets. The two key criteria are fast PWM frequency (above 20khz), and high dimming ratio.
I've done a few designs in the past, where i've used a step up circuit, followed by a linear constant current LED driver. I tried some designs with Boost LED Drivers, like the LM3410 for instance, but i didn't find a product that allowed for the high pwm frequency.
I'm starting a new attempt now, and wanted to reach out to ask, if you can recommend an LED Driver from your portfolio that meets the following criteria:
- Input Voltage : 6 to 8,4V
- PWM Frequency: 20khz or above
- Dimming Ratio at 20khz: 1000:1 or above, or alternative dimming technology that delivers good dimming performance in low levels (hybrid etc)
- Needs to drive a 5 to 10 Watt LED. I haven't settled on a specific type yet. There are some interesting ones in the 36V range, but i guess thats too high for the Input voltage, so i also have some lower voltage solutions on hand.
